BCHL: Rejuvenated Basford

Adam Basford (2007), LW, Surrey
Seems to be somewhat rejuvenated after a coaching change .. supports the puck and goes to the net reasonably well .. stickhandles effectively at top speed, however lacks the explosive acceleration to back off checkers .. displays a nice touch and continues to choose being a playmaker over that of a shooter .. lacks the strength to be much of a force in the dirty areas and can allow himself to get boxed out of the play too easily .. must get his shot away quicker .. pretty good at finding the holes and is at his best when he's showing some elusiveness and slipping off checks .. played on the powerplay .. possesses a fairly heavy slap shot .. quite adept at the give and go. (58gp, 16-23-39)

Sean Donnelly (2008), G, Surrey
Young goaltender is a season away from being eligible for the NHL Entry Draft and if he can keep his wits about him as he struggles on one of the BCHL's bottom feeders he might be a player to watch .. in 19 appearances did not record a win as the backup to veteran Kyle Funkenhauser .. selected by the Eagles as the team's hardest worker .. came in to a bad situation in a game and with his team down two men .. sometimes comes up short when he comes across .. not the type of goaltender that instills confidence in his team, at least not yet .. boasts pretty good reflexes .. his dad often sings the national anthem for the Vancouver Canucks. (5.24 GAA, 86.27 Sv%)
Michael Quinn (2009), D, Surrey
Likely no player benefited more from the coaching change than did Quinn as his ice time has increased exponentially .. the buzz around him has already started and as he physically matures it should grow as his draft year nears .. light on his feet and glides effortlessly around the ice .. boasts quickness to his shot that should eventually translate to an increase in offensive production .. played on both special teams .. listed at 160 lbs, still needs to add some beef to his 6'0" frame .. selected as the Eagles most improved player .. usually shows that he is very alert and won't allow opponents to slip by him .. needs to showcase more determination physically, especially in his own zone .. starting to display the ability to slip out of the way of heavy checks and maintain puck possession .. sometimes gets caught chasing the man with the puck. (37gp, 2-2-4)
